Abstract
The direct formation of the vinylic carbon to phosphorus bond has been accomplished via reaction of vinylic halides with copper (1) halide complexes of trialkyl phosphites. In addition, formation of varying amounts of vinylic chlorides may be observed if the reaction is performed by using vinylic bromides with copper (1) chloride complexes of trialkyl phosphites.
